Overview of Cleaning Techniques



When selecting a cleansing method, understanding the differences between pressure washing and typical cleaning methods is important.

Pressure cleaning usages high-pressure water jets to get rid of dirt, grime, and stains from surface areas like driveways, decks, and house siding. This approach is efficient, particularly for challenging, stubborn stains that might withstand conventional cleansing.

On the other hand, standard cleaning usually entails rubbing surfaces with brushes, sponges, or towels, frequently incorporated with detergents or soaps. It's a much more hands-on strategy, counting on exertion and time to achieve sanitation.

Conventional approaches can be effective, yet they might not deal with deeply deep-rooted dust or big locations as rapidly as stress washing can.

Additionally, you need to take into consideration the surface areas you're cleansing. While stress washing is terrific for long lasting surface areas, it may harm softer materials or sensitive areas if not done thoroughly.

Conventional cleansing approaches have a tendency to be more secure for different surface areas but could need even more initiative and time.

Ultimately, your option relies on the cleansing task at hand, the kind of surface area, and your preferred end result. By understanding these techniques, you can make an informed choice that meets your cleaning needs.
